Friday August 11: Quetta

Morning: Start your journey by exploring the beautiful Hanna Lake, located just outside Quetta. Enjoy a peaceful boat ride on the lake and take in the breathtaking views of the surrounding mountains.

Afternoon: Visit the historic Quaid-e-Azam Residency, a colonial-era building that served as the residence of the founder of Pakistan, Muhammad Ali Jinnah. Explore the museum inside and learn about the country's independence struggle.

Evening: End your day by strolling through the bustling Liaquat Bazaar, a vibrant market where you can shop for traditional handicrafts, spices, and souvenirs.

  • Hanna Lake: Estimated Cost - Free, Time Spent - 2 hours
  • Quaid-e-Azam Residency: Estimated Cost - Free, Time Spent - 1 hour
  • Liaquat Bazaar: Estimated Cost - Varies, Time Spent - 2 hours

Saturday August 12: Gwadar

Morning: Depart from Quetta and head towards the coastal city of Gwadar. Along the way, make a stop at the Buzi Pass, a scenic mountain pass offering panoramic views of the surrounding landscape.

Afternoon: Arrive in Gwadar and visit the stunning Gwadar Beach. Relax on the sandy shores, take a dip in the turquoise waters, and soak up the sun.

Evening: Explore the local fish market in Gwadar, where you can savor freshly caught seafood and experience the vibrant atmosphere of the bustling market.

  • Buzi Pass: Estimated Cost - Free, Time Spent - 1 hour
  • Gwadar Beach: Estimated Cost - Free, Time Spent - 3 hours
  • Local Fish Market: Estimated Cost - Varies, Time Spent - 1 hour

Sunday August 13: Hingol National Park

Morning: Embark on an exciting journey to Hingol National Park, known for its rugged mountains, pristine beaches, and diverse wildlife. Take a safari tour through the park and marvel at the unique rock formations, including the famous Princess of Hope.

Afternoon: Enjoy a picnic lunch amidst the picturesque surroundings of Hingol National Park. Take a dip in the refreshing waters of Kund Malir Beach and unwind on its golden sands.

Evening: End your day by visiting the stunning natural phenomenon known as the Sphinx, a rock formation resembling the Egyptian Sphinx. Witness the breathtaking sunset over the Arabian Sea.

  • Hingol National Park: Estimated Cost - Free, Time Spent - 4 hours
  • Kund Malir Beach: Estimated Cost - Free, Time Spent - 2 hours
  • The Sphinx: Estimated Cost - Free, Time Spent - 1 hour

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

Balochistan is filled with hidden gems and local favorites that are off the beaten path. If you have extra time, consider exploring the stunning Ziarat Valley, home to the oldest and largest juniper forest in the world. You can also visit the magnificent Bolan Pass, a scenic mountainous route that offers breathtaking views. Don't forget to try the local cuisine, such as Sajji (roasted lamb) and Kaak bread, which are popular among the locals.
